Super Eagles star Bassey sends message to injured Arsenal defender Timber
Published: August 16, 2023
Super Eagles centre-back Calvin Bassey has reacted to the news that Jurrien Timber has suffered an injury to his anterior cruciate ligament in his right knee.and has sent a sympathizing message to the Arsenal defender.
The duo are no strangers as they spent a season together at Ajax Amsterdam.
Arsenal confirmed on Wednesday that Timber is set to undergo surgery in the coming days and will be out for a period of time.
The Netherlands international sustained the injury in Arsenal's 2-1 win over Nottingham Forest on the opening day of the new Premier League season and was replaced by Takehiro Tomiyasu four minutes into the second half.
The 22-year-old has taken to Instagram to express his disappointment upon discovering the nature of his injury and has received a lot of warm wishes from fans and teammates past and present.
Bassey was also not left out and also reacted to the post with a heart emoji in the comment section.
Timber joined Mikel Arteta's side this summer from Ajax and played a pivotal role in the Gunners beating Manchester City to the Community Shield.
Bassey also left the Dutch giants in the current transfer window to join Fulham on a four-year deal.
